If there is ambiguity, this market will resolve based solely on the official results published by the Central Elections Committee of Israel (https://www.bechirot.gov.il/).Recent polls for Israel's October 27 Knesset election place Shas at 7–10 seats, consistent with roughly 5.8–8% of the national vote after the 3.25% threshold. This reflects erosion from the party's 11 seats in 2022, driven by voter shifts away from its hardline position on Haredi military exemptions amid ongoing coalition tensions. Shas finalized its slate on September 8 with Aryeh Deri at the top, promoting a reservist officer to sixth place and adding community representatives in an effort to retain Zionist-leaning Sephardi supporters. Multiple surveys from early September, including those by Midgam, Kantar, and Direct Polls, show consistent results around seven seats, with limited movement after party lists closed. Traders appear to weigh these figures heavily when pricing the sub-6% outcome as the plurality favorite, while assigning meaningful probability to an upside recovery above 9% if campaign adjustments or bloc dynamics shift support.
